WebApr 15, 2024 · Microenvironment has directly implicated in an early stage of ciliopathy. Thus, the next nano-material advances for a cilia-targeted therapy or ciliotherapy are a desirable approach to treat ciliopathies. We report here that we have generated cilia-targeted iron oxide (Fe 2 O 3) nanoparticles that offer a new prototype in ciliotherapy. Live ... WebOct 3, 2024 · In this review, we summarize the role of primary cilium specifically with regard to GBM, where there is evidence postulating it as a critical mediator of GBM tumorigenesis and progression. This opens the way to the application of cilia-targeted therapies ('ciliotherapy') as a new approach in the fight against this devastating tumour.
